PHP Class Braintree\Gateway

Show file Open project: braintree/braintree_php Class Usage Examples

Public Properties

Property Type Description
$config Configuration

Public Methods

Method Description
__construct ( $config )
addOn ( ) : braintree\AddOnGateway
address ( ) : AddressGateway
clientToken ( ) : braintree\ClientTokenGateway
creditCard ( ) : CreditCardGateway
creditCardVerification ( ) : braintree\CreditCardVerificationGateway
customer ( ) : CustomerGateway
discount ( ) : braintree\DiscountGateway
merchant ( ) : MerchantGateway
merchantAccount ( ) : MerchantAccountGateway
oauth ( ) : OAuthGateway
payPalAccount ( ) : braintree\PayPalAccountGateway
paymentMethod ( ) : PaymentMethodGateway
paymentMethodNonce ( ) : braintree\PaymentMethodNonceGateway
plan ( ) : braintree\PlanGateway
settlementBatchSummary ( ) : braintree\SettlementBatchSummaryGateway
subscription ( ) : braintree\SubscriptionGateway
testing ( ) : TestingGateway
transaction ( ) : TransactionGateway
transparentRedirect ( ) : braintree\TransparentRedirectGateway
usBankAccount ( ) : UsBankAccountGateway

Method Details

__construct() public method

public __construct ( $config )

addOn() public method

public addOn ( ) : braintree\AddOnGateway
return braintree\AddOnGateway

address() public method

public address ( ) : AddressGateway
return AddressGateway

clientToken() public method

public clientToken ( ) : braintree\ClientTokenGateway
return braintree\ClientTokenGateway

creditCard() public method

public creditCard ( ) : CreditCardGateway
return CreditCardGateway

creditCardVerification() public method

public creditCardVerification ( ) : braintree\CreditCardVerificationGateway
return braintree\CreditCardVerificationGateway

customer() public method

public customer ( ) : CustomerGateway
return CustomerGateway

discount() public method

public discount ( ) : braintree\DiscountGateway
return braintree\DiscountGateway

merchant() public method

public merchant ( ) : MerchantGateway
return MerchantGateway

merchantAccount() public method

public merchantAccount ( ) : MerchantAccountGateway
return MerchantAccountGateway

oauth() public method

public oauth ( ) : OAuthGateway
return OAuthGateway

payPalAccount() public method

public payPalAccount ( ) : braintree\PayPalAccountGateway
return braintree\PayPalAccountGateway

paymentMethod() public method

public paymentMethod ( ) : PaymentMethodGateway
return PaymentMethodGateway

paymentMethodNonce() public method

public paymentMethodNonce ( ) : braintree\PaymentMethodNonceGateway
return braintree\PaymentMethodNonceGateway

plan() public method

public plan ( ) : braintree\PlanGateway
return braintree\PlanGateway

settlementBatchSummary() public method

public settlementBatchSummary ( ) : braintree\SettlementBatchSummaryGateway
return braintree\SettlementBatchSummaryGateway

subscription() public method

public subscription ( ) : braintree\SubscriptionGateway
return braintree\SubscriptionGateway

testing() public method

public testing ( ) : TestingGateway
return TestingGateway

transaction() public method

public transaction ( ) : TransactionGateway
return TransactionGateway

transparentRedirect() public method

public transparentRedirect ( ) : braintree\TransparentRedirectGateway
return braintree\TransparentRedirectGateway

usBankAccount() public method

public usBankAccount ( ) : UsBankAccountGateway
return UsBankAccountGateway

Property Details

$config public property

public Configuration,braintree $config
return Configuration